>>> The highlights for the fixes for this release are:
>>>
>>> * Update to 2.6.22.10
>>> * Fix kernel hang during OCFS2 cluster initialization
>>> * Fix error during OCFS2 disk heartbeat writing
>>> * Fix Oops during natsemi module unload
>>> * Fix machine rebooting instead of power off after shutdown
>>> * Fix for first lid closing not triggering suspend
>>> * Fix for spurious -ENOSPC on reiserfs
>>> * Fix for misplaced unlock in reiserfs_xattr_get() causing process hangs
>>> * Fix for oops in alsa hdsp
>>> * Fix for integer underflow with runt rx frames in 802.11
>>> * Fix an Oops in NFS encode_lookup()
>>> * Improve hda-intel codec probing robustness
>>> * Add suspend/resume support for aic7xxx
>>> * Make scanning of FAT table faster on mount
>>> * Update e1000e to version in 2.6.24-rc1
>>> * Stop zc0301 from claiming Logitech Quickcam
>>> * Load ACPI Bay driver when needed automatically
>>> * Dell CERC support for megaraid_mbox
>>> * Misc Xen fixes
